Approve and authorize the Chairman to execute Amendment I to Agreement A-15-022 with Cultural Brokers Inc. for Parent Partner and Home Visitor services extending the term by two years from January 1, 2018 to December 31, 2019 and increasing the maximum by $609,466 to $1,313,665.
REPORT
Approval of the recommended action will allow the Department to continue to provide parent partner and home visitor services to families involved in the Child Welfare Services system. The proposed amendment will allow for two additional one-year terms of service and increase the maximum compensation by a total of $609,466. The additional funds are necessary to maintain and enhance current services, with no Net County Cost.

ALTERNATIVE ACTION(S):

Should your Board not approve the recommended action, services to families involved with Child Welfare Services will be reduced, which may result in a decrease in family reunification.

FISCAL IMPACT:

There is no increase in Net County Cost associated with the recommended action. The cost of the recommended amendment will increase maximum compensation to $1,313,665. Maximum compensation for the period of January 1, 2017 to December 31, 2017 to be increased by $20,000 to $254,733 and $589,466 for the period of January 1, 2018 to December 31, 2019. Cost of the amendment will be fully offset by Children Welfare trust funds. Sufficient appropriations are included in the FY 2017-18 Adopted Budget for Organization 5610 and will be included in the requested budget for subsequent fiscal years.
